2017-04-26 7 views
1

현재의 카산드라 데이터베이스를 아파치 점화 캐시 메커니즘과 통합 할 계획입니다. 이 경우 Cassandra는 영구 저장소로 작동합니다. 현재 기가 바이트의 데이터를 가지고있는 데이터베이스. 질문 : 데이터 중복이 발생합니까? ignite는 기존 데이터를 자체 스키마에 저장하여 지속성을 유지합니까?Apache Ignite-Cassandra 통합, 데이터 복제?

답변

1

이것은 일반적인 데이터베이스 캐싱 유스 케이스입니다. Cassandra가이 데이터를 디스크에 저장하는 동안 Ignite는 빠른 액세스를 위해 메모리에 데이터를 캐싱합니다. 이는 데이터 캐싱이며 데이터 중복이 아닙니다.

+0

그래서 ignite는 데이터베이스에 "캐시 된 데이터"를 올바르게 저장합니까? 스토리지 측면에서 볼 때 얼마나 비쌉니까? –

+0

나는 당신이 "데이터베이스"라고 부르는 것이 확실하지 않습니다. SQL 인덱스에 대해 이야기하고 있다면 그렇습니다. 인덱스는 더 많은 공간을 차지하지만 인덱싱 된 데이터에 대해서만 합리적입니다. SQL 인덱스를 사용하지 않으면 Ignite가 차지하는 유일한 메모리 공간은 캐시 된 데이터입니다. – Dmitriy

+0

데이터베이스로 영구 저장소를 켜고 있습니다. 이 경우 카산드라. –